Japan plans to establish agency for former SDF personnel by fiscal year 2027

  • Japan is planning to establish a support agency for former Self-Defense Forces (SDF) personnel by fiscal year 2027. This initiative, led by Defense Minister Shinjiro Koizumi, aims to create a one-stop consultation center to assist veterans in their transition to civilian life.
  • The agency will provide various resources and support to help these individuals adjust after their military service.
  • Japan has a unique military structure with the Self-Defense Forces, which, while not a traditional military, plays a crucial role in national defense. As the country seeks to enhance its defense capabilities, addressing the needs of veterans becomes increasingly important.
  • The establishment of a support agency for ex-SDF personnel reflects a growing recognition of the challenges veterans face when reintegrating into society. This initiative could potentially improve the quality of life for many former service members, but its success will depend on the adequacy of resources allocated…
